Herodsfoot is a village in southeast Cornwall, England, United Kingdom. It is situated approximately four miles southwest of Liskeard and five miles north of Looe at a point where two tributaries of the West Looe river join.

Churchbridge is a hamlet in Cornwall, England. It is a mile west of Duloe, and is situated on the West Looe River. Both banks of the river are wooded, and to the north of the bridge is a disused quarry and Tremadart Mills, marked as a corn mill on the 1882 map.
